Familiarize yourself with some key terms that will help throughout the recovery process:
Mnemonic Phrase: A backup phrase usually consisting of 1224 words that allows you to restore your wallet.
Private Key: A cryptographic key used to authorize transactions.
Your recovery phrase is your primary safeguard against losing access to your wallet. Without it, wallet recovery might be impossible.
Before setting up your wallet, write down the recovery phrase in a secure location.
Avoid storing it digitally to protect against potential hacking incidents.
As you make transactions or change settings in your wallet, it's crucial to keep your backup updated.
Each time you create a new wallet or alter significant settings, create a new backup of your mnemonic phrase.
Store the updated backup in a secure physical safe or a bank safety deposit box.
ImToken provides an inapp function allowing users to recover their wallets using the backup information.
Open the ImToken app and select the "Import Wallet" option.
Input your mnemonic phrase or private key carefully to recover your wallet.

If you lose your recovery phrase, unfortunately, you will not be able to recover your wallet. It's vital to save it securely as soon as you create your wallet.
You can verify your wallet's security by checking for transactions you did not authorize, using a secure device, and keeping your recovery phrase confidential.
Yes, you can recover your wallet using your private key, but this method is less secure than using the mnemonic phrase. It’s essential to keep your private key confidential as well.
No, you should never share your mnemonic phrase with anyone. Doing so can lead to unauthorized access and loss of your assets.
If your device gets lost or stolen, you can still recover your wallet by using another device to input your mnemonic phrase or private key, provided you have a backup.
